Swindon murder suspects granted police bail
Two men being held on suspicion of murder in Swindon have been released on police bail.
The pair, aged 24 and 25, were arrested on Tuesday night after a 50-year-old man was found unconscious at a house in Westcott Place, Kingshill.
The man, named as Terrance Jeffery John Curtis, was taken to the Great Western hospital but died a short time later.
A post-mortem examination concluded that Mr Curtis died as a result of head injuries.
Police said the arrested men had their time in custody extended by a superintendent in the early hours of Thursday, but were released without charge on police bail pending further inquiries.
